The rise of Covid-19 cases that occurred in Indonesia from 2019 harmed all existing sectors. This has resulted in micro-entrepreneurs having to accept the uncertainty of when their business will return to normal. Assri store which are included in micro, small and medium enterprises (MSMEs) are certainly required to be more optimal, both in terms of quality and service. The development of information technology that has existed until now is a factor in the emergence of innovative applications that can facilitate work and also people's daily activities. It was found that there were deficiencies in the current system, namely the Assri store using a standard cash register to support sales transactions and the Olsera POS system. However, the POS system does not support online delivery and customer satisfaction information management features. Apart from features, the easy-to-use interface also supports users to be comfortable using the application for a long time. From the existing problems, it is necessary to design the user experience for the Assri store application. This design uses the HCD method which focuses on what is needed by the user. After designing the solution design, usability evaluation was also carried out using the scenario task method and the SUS questionnaire to 6 evaluators. From the results of the buyer's evaluation, the usability evaluation value obtained is 83.86% and is included in category A (excellent).
